Island Essentials Benefit Launches Friday | Edmonton News

Prince Edward Island just dropped a financial lifeline: starting Friday, eligible Islanders aged 19+ who file taxes will automatically receive cash payments through the new Island Essentials Benefit, designed to ease rising living costs. The amount varies by income—single folks get $310–$175, while single parents and couples receive $365–$175. Payments roll out quarterly for lower earners, staggered for middle-income groups, and as one lump sum for higher earners—all via CRA’s familiar tax refund system. Next year, this program will replace both the sales tax credit and energy rebate…
